The potential for satellite recognition from ground-based filter photometry
Jonathan Z. Gazak,
Matthew Phelps,
Ryan Swindle
et al.
Abstract:Recent work demonstrates recognition of artificial satellites in spatially unresolved observations by utilizing learned spectroscopic classification (SpectraNet 1 ). That proof of concept exposes critical identifying information currently lacking in catalogs used by space domain awareness stakeholders. In this work we present experiments to increase the accessibility and efficiency of SpectraNet enabled systems by probing the bandpass and resolution requirements for learned recognition of satellites.
